Bicycle-Pedestrian Advisory Committee Meeting
Friday, May 2, 101 East Vine Street, 7th floor, 12pm

The BPAC’s mission is to be proactive in the promotion, development, and maintenance of bicycle and pedestrian facilities in Fayette and Jessamine counties. It is comprised of LFUCG/Jessamine County Staff and citizens. Everyone is welcome to attend.

Cycling through the Centuries
Saturday, May 3

Spend a leisurely Saturday exploring Lexington's long, colorful and well-documented history by bicycle on this 11 mile long route through historic neighborhoods. The self-guided tour is produced by the Blue Grass Trust for Historic Preservation. Brochures can be picked up during busines hours at the BG Trust Office (253 Market St) or the Lexington Convention Visitors Bureau (301 East Vine Street).

KyMBA Informational
Monday, May 19, North Lexington Family YMCA, 7pm

Kentucky Mountain Bike Association (KyMBA) is organizing a group of mountain bike enthusiasts to represent central Kentucky. KyMBA’s purpose is to promote mountain bike advocacy, identify opportunities for growth, unite mountain bike enthusiasts, and develop and maintain trails. We are looking for a broad spectrum of mountain bikers to join this group. If you are interested in learning more or getting involved we welcome you to attend this informational meeting.
